What is Applied Kinesiology Chiropractic (AK)? Applied Kinesiology (AK) is a manual method that assesses structural, chemical and mental aspects of health using applied kinesiology / manual muscle testing combined with other standard methods of diagnosis. AK, a non-invasive system of examining body function that offers individualized health care.

What is Kinesiology in chiropractic?

Kinesiology and Applied Kinesiology are frequently used chiropractic treatments that combine diversified manipulative adjustment techniques with nutritional intervention, and light massage. Clinical decision-making may involve testing and evaluating muscle strength.
